Excel is great for speed of development, but limited in how it handles data. Most databases are much more powerful, but more complex to use. With our approach, you can have the best of both...

What are the benefits?

You are probably familiar with using data tables (lists) to store data in Excel. By removing the data from the workbook and storing it in a database, you have a far more flexible system. You can:

  • Display and use the data in many more ways than with normal Excel tables.
  • Easily manipulate the data - select, join, sort, summarise, cross-tabulate, calculate etc.
  • Organise the data logically into as many separate tables as are needed.
  • Handle large volumes while avoiding large, slow workbooks.
  • Greatly improve data checking on input.
  • Protect against accidental or unauthorised changes.
  • Share the data between different workbooks.
  • Share the data between users on a network.

But you retain the ability to use it easily in your workbooks.

How does it work?

You can use any worksheet area to view a data table, which will have its own scrollbar and controls for moving through the data. Click on this demo to see how this works.

Alternatively, you can view the data one record at a time, as a form on your worksheet. Again controls are provided to move through the data, as shown here. Since this is a normal worksheet, the data can also be mixed with any other information, including cells calculated from the database data displayed.

A control can be used for selection - similar to using autofilter in Excel - as shown here. Alternatively, it is possible to select directly from a cell on a worksheet - as shown here - or even based on the current record in another displayed data table.

Data can be updated using exactly the same displays - and the same table can be safely updated by more than one user - as shown here. Data can also be updated easily from worksheet tables, external sources, or calculated from other data.

What can you do with the data?

Everything you could do with a table or list in Excel - and more...

  • Use data directly in your worksheet formulas (there are functions equivalent to DSUM, VLOOKUP etc.).
  • Use the worksheet data displays in combination with other worksheet information.
  • Extract data to a worksheet table or other file (you can join, sort, summarise, crosstab etc. first).
  • Create in-cell dropdown lists.
  • Specify calculations in Excel to be carried out on any selection of records.
  • Create reports (see the Report Writer page).

You can create complete systems which would normally be considered too hard for Excel.
